Practical Seller Tips Before You Buy

Here are a few steps I always take before adding a new design to my product line:

  1. Test the Design: Always stitch out a sample first. Check for thread breaks, tension issues, or overly dense areas that might pucker thin fabric.
  2. Photograph on Real Fabric: Don’t rely on digital mockups alone. Take photos of the actual stitch-out on your intended material for accurate product previews.
  3. Compare Thread Colors: The pink tulips may look different depending on your thread brand. Test a few color options to see what reads best in product photos.
  4. Check Readability at Thumbnail Size: On Etsy, buyers often browse on mobile. If the design looks blurry or muddy in a small listing image, it might not convert well.
  5. Confirm Hoop Size & Machine Compatibility: Make sure the design fits within your hoop and is compatible with your embroidery machine’s capabilities.
